
About this episode
Sometimes the most powerful thing you can say is nothing at all. Knowing when to use silence can completely transform difficult family conversations. While silence can feel uncomfortable at first—even like surrender—it actually demonstrates remarkable strength. If you're working to keep important relationship connections despite challenging differences, the use of silence might be the relationship-saving skill you've been searching for all along.
